For the 9th Annual #BlackWomenInFoodAwards 🏆, we honored the leadership, innovation, and impact of Black women shaping the food, beverage, and hospitality industries during our #BWIFSummit Conference Day.
Hosted by @niasalterego, honorees were presented with our first-ever physical award — commemorative plates inspired by the legacy of Virginia Ali, the trailblazing co-founder of Ben’s Chili Bowl.
We were also thrilled and honored to welcome Virginia to the stage. At 92 years old, she shared her reflections with such sharpness and wit on opening Ben’s Chili Bowl in 1958, serving as a safe haven for the community through moments of joy and hardship.
It was only fitting to recognize a woman whose impact helped pave so many of the paths we walk today as we celebrated this year’s honorees.
Across 10 categories, including our first-ever Hospitality Maven distinction, this year’s class reflects the depth, brilliance, and range of our community. To every honoree: We see you. We celebrate you. We are better because of your work! 💜
